Understanding the BetterHelp Cancellation Process

So, let’s talk about the BetterHelp cancellation process. We’ve all been there, signed up for something and then realized it just wasn’t what we were looking for. Maybe you decided that therapy wasn’t your cup of tea or maybe you found a different platform that suited you better. Either way, cancelling your BetterHelp subscription shouldn’t be a headache.

First things first, log in to your BetterHelp account and head over to the “My Account” section. Once there, navigate to the “Subscription” tab and look for the cancellation option. It’s usually located towards the bottom of the page, so keep scrolling until you find it.

Once you’ve clicked on the cancellation option, a pop-up window will appear asking if you’re sure about ending your subscription. Take a moment to reflect on your decision – after all, therapy can be incredibly beneficial – but if you’re certain it’s not for you right now, click on “Yes” to proceed with cancelling.

Next comes an important step: providing feedback on why you’re cancelling. This is crucial information for BetterHelp as they continuously strive to improve their services. You’ll have options like cost concerns or finding another therapist outside of their platform. And remember folks: honest feedback helps them grow!

Now here comes some good news! Once everything is confirmed and processed (usually within 24 hours), your subscription will no longer renew automatically at its next billing cycle – yay financial relief! But hey, don’t forget that even though your subscription may be cancelled, any remaining sessions in your current month are still available until its end date.
